Practical Tips for Catfish - Heteroclarias Hybrid Farmers in Kenya

1. Prioritize Quality Fingerlings: Selecting healthy fingerlings is the first step toward a successful harvest. While some farmers may purchase their stock without due diligence, those who invest time in sourcing reputable suppliers often observe better resilience and growth. Quality fingerlings are more likely to survive initial pond conditions, leading to a more fruitful journey.

2. Implement Regular Water Quality Testing: Monitoring your pond’s water quality can prevent costly health issues. Without testing, many farmers risk losing their stock to poor conditions that could be easily managed. A commitment to regular checks can maintain healthy fish and ensure high yields.

3. Optimize Feed Management: The feed you provide is vital to your catfish growth and health. Farmers neglecting proper feed ratios may see uneven growth rates, while those who calculate needs accurately often end up with better survival rates and profits. This attention can transform a struggling venture into a thriving one.

4. Establish a Routine Harvest Schedule: Developing a routine timetable for harvesting keeps your production organized. Many smallholder farmers miss opportunities by not tracking their stocks properly, leading to overpopulation in ponds. In contrast, those who maintain a schedule find their fish reach market size more efficiently.

5. Embrace Integrated Farming Practices: Combining agriculture with aquaculture can enhance productivity. Some farmers who focus solely on fish miss out on valuable nutrients from intercropping with plants. By integrating systems, you can create a more sustainable environment and reduce feeding costs.

Frequently Asked Questions on Feed Formulation Calculator for Catfish - Heteroclarias Hybrid Farming in Kenya

1. What is Catfish - Heteroclarias Hybrid farming?

This farming method involves rearing a specific hybrid strain of catfish known for its fast growth and adaptability. It is popular due to its taste and economic potential, making it a preferred choice for many smallholder farmers in Kenya.

2. How can Catfish - Heteroclarias Hybrid improve food security?

This fish provides a reliable source of protein and essential nutrients for families, particularly in regions facing food scarcity. By cultivating catfish, communities enhance their dietary diversity and reduce dependency on less nutritious food sources.

3. What are the environmental benefits of Catfish - Heteroclarias Hybrid farming?

When managed sustainably, catfish farming can contribute to local biodiversity. It can also encourage the use of organic practices and integrated farming, where byproducts can be utilized effectively rather than wasted.

4. What are the primary challenges catfish farmers face?

Some common challenges include disease management, unpredictable weather patterns, and market access. Farmers who understand these risks can adopt better practices and potentially mitigate their impact over time.

5. How do I access support for catfish farming?

Seeking assistance from local agricultural extension offices or cooperative societies can provide valuable resources and knowledge. These platforms often offer guidance on best practices, disease management, and marketing strategies.
